探索前端开发新境界:智能工具如何助你一臂之力

最新接入DeepSeek-V3模型,点击下载最新版本InsCode AI IDE

探索前端开发新境界:智能工具如何助你一臂之力

在当今快速发展的科技领域,前端开发已成为互联网和移动应用开发的核心部分。随着用户对交互体验要求的不断提高,前端开发人员面临着越来越复杂的技术挑战。从响应式设计到性能优化,从跨浏览器兼容性到用户体验,每一个环节都至关重要。然而,借助智能化的工具软件,这些挑战可以变得更为轻松应对。本文将探讨前端开发中的常见面试问题,并介绍一款革命性的智能编程工具——它不仅能够简化开发流程,还能大幅提升开发效率。

一、前端开发的基础知识与核心技能

在前端开发的面试中,基础知识和核心技能是考察的重点。以下是一些常见的面试问题:

  1. HTML 和 CSS 的理解
  2. HTML 是什么?它的基本结构是什么?
  3. CSS 中的盒模型是如何工作的?
  4. 如何实现响应式设计?

  5. JavaScript 的掌握程度

  6. JavaScript 的事件循环机制是什么?
  7. 如何使用闭包和作用域链?
  8. 解释异步编程的概念及其应用场景。

  9. 框架和库的选择与应用

  10. React、Vue 和 Angular 的主要区别是什么?
  11. 如何选择适合项目的前端框架?
  12. 使用框架时需要注意哪些性能问题?

  13. 性能优化

  14. 如何减少页面加载时间?
  15. 常见的性能瓶颈有哪些?
  16. 如何优化 JavaScript 和 CSS 文件?

  17. 调试与错误处理

  18. 浏览器开发者工具的主要功能有哪些?
  19. 如何有效地调试 JavaScript 错误?
  20. 遇到跨浏览器兼容性问题时该如何解决?

这些问题不仅考验候选人的技术深度,还要求他们具备实际项目经验。面对如此复杂的面试内容,如何才能脱颖而出呢?答案就在于智能化的工具支持。

二、智能化工具的应用场景与巨大价值

近年来,AI 技术的发展为前端开发带来了新的机遇。通过引入智能化的工具,开发人员可以更高效地编写代码、调试程序并优化性能。以一款全新的 AI 编程助手为例,它不仅能够帮助开发者快速完成编程任务,还能显著提升代码质量和开发效率。

1. 快速生成代码

传统的代码编写过程往往耗时费力,尤其是在面对复杂的需求时。借助内置的 AI 对话框,开发者只需输入自然语言描述,AI 助手就能自动生成相应的代码片段。例如,在创建一个声音光效灵动的小型游戏时,开发者可以通过简单的对话快速生成游戏逻辑和界面元素,极大缩短了开发周期。

2. 智能代码补全与改写

在编写代码的过程中,智能代码补全功能可以帮助开发者更快地完成代码编写。无论是单行代码还是多行代码,AI 助手都能提供精准的补全建议。此外,全局代码改写功能可以理解整个项目,生成或修改多个文件,甚至包括图片资源。这种全方位的支持使得代码维护更加轻松。

3. 深度解析与优化

AI 助手不仅能帮助开发者理解现有代码的逻辑,还能提供详细的性能分析和优化建议。通过智能问答功能,开发者可以快速获取代码解析、语法指导、优化建议等信息,从而提高代码的可读性和执行效率。例如,在编写复杂算法时,开发者只需输入自然语言描述,AI 助手就能自动生成高效的代码片段,并给出进一步优化的方向。

4. 自动化测试与错误修复

为了确保代码的准确性和稳定性,自动化测试和错误修复是不可或缺的环节。AI 助手可以自动生成单元测试用例,帮助开发者快速验证代码的准确性。同时,它还能分析代码中的潜在错误,提供详细的修复建议,使代码更加健壮。

三、引领前端开发新时代

智能化工具的引入不仅改变了前端开发的方式,也提升了开发人员的工作效率和创造力。通过简化复杂的编码过程,开发者可以将更多的时间和精力投入到创意和设计中,从而实现更高的生产力。对于初学者而言,智能化工具更是降低了入门门槛,让他们能够在短时间内掌握编程技巧,快速上手实际项目。

1. 提升开发效率

传统开发过程中,编写、调试和优化代码往往需要耗费大量时间。借助智能化工具,这些繁琐的工作可以被大幅简化。无论是代码生成、补全还是优化,AI 助手都能迅速响应开发者的需求,提供高效的解决方案。

2. 降低学习曲线

对于编程小白来说,学习编程是一项艰巨的任务。智能化工具通过自然语言对话的方式,让初学者也能轻松上手。通过简单的交流,AI 助手可以引导他们逐步完成编程任务,逐渐积累经验和技能。

3. 强化团队协作

在团队开发中,智能化工具可以促进成员之间的协作。通过共享代码片段、自动化测试和错误修复等功能,团队成员可以更高效地沟通和合作,共同推动项目的进展。

四、结语与行动呼吁

总之,智能化工具的出现为前端开发带来了前所未有的变革。它不仅简化了开发流程,提升了工作效率,还为初学者提供了更多的学习机会。如果你希望在前端开发领域取得更大的突破,不妨尝试这款革命性的智能编程助手。立即下载并体验它带来的便利和创新吧!让你的编程之旅更加轻松愉快,迎接未来的无限可能!


通过这篇文章,我们不仅深入了解了前端开发中的常见面试问题,还探索了智能化工具在开发中的应用场景和巨大价值。希望每位读者都能从中受益,勇敢迈向前端开发的新时代。

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

inscode_058

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值